Scholar-generated biography
Javier Perez-Ramirez is a Professor of Catalysis Engineering at ETH Zurich, specializing in catalysis, reactor engineering, energy, and environment. His research focuses on developing advanced catalytic materials and processes for sustainable energy and environmental applications. Key areas include the design of hierarchical zeolite catalysts, CO2 conversion into fuels and chemicals, single-atom catalysts, and the optimization of catalytic processes for industrial applications. His work emphasizes the synthesis and characterization of novel catalysts, such as indium oxide and palladium-based systems, to enhance reaction efficiency and selectivity. He also investigates the role of material structure in catalytic performance, particularly through desilication techniques to create mesoporous zeolites.
